Hi — welcome to the rotation. Quick note for your first review pass: all third-party fonts in the Glyphbox repo must be vendored, never fetched at build time. Check the license file sits next to each font directory and the checksum manifest is updated. Reject any PR pulling fonts from external registries. Subsetting is done via the prune script. The vendoring policy and approved font list are on the page below.

runbook for tagug-hafog: https://jira.lumiclabs.internal/projects/pages/pages/9773c0d8

## Mailloom Environments — Digest Scheduling

Mailloom batches notification emails into digests per tenant. Staging sends digests hourly to ease testing; prod sends twice daily in the tenant's local timezone. The scheduler reads its cadence from environment config, not code, so reviewers should verify changes against the values below.

config for tagaf-bawif:
[norok]
host = norok.ordinworks.local
user = norok_svc
database = norok_prod

During Tuesday's audit, Priya noticed the staging and production instances of ScanBridge disagree on symbology filters and retry intervals. Production was hand-edited in March to work around the Zentara warehouse scanners dropping Code-128 reads, and those edits never made it back into the deploy manifest. Result: every fresh deploy silently reverts the fix until someone patches it live again. Plan is to codify the production values as the new baseline. For reference, the current production settings are as follows.

config for yahof-tajop:
zorath:
  pin: 7493
  metrics_host: metrics.zorath.tolvaqsys.internal
  tenant: praiel
  seal: seal_fd9cd4f1

The orphaned-resource sweeper (codename Gleanbox) runs hourly and flags storage volumes, queues, and tokens with no owning account. During account recovery, pause the sweeper first, otherwise it may delete resources belonging to the account you're restoring. Use the pause toggle in the Fernwick admin console, restore the account, then re-enable the sweep. If the console itself is locked out, the break-glass flow requires the recovery passphrase printed below.

vault phrase of yaguf-hahaf = druath-holix